Help your child understand one of life's most important skills-setting boundaries.

The Invisible Line is a gentle, empowering children's picture book that introduces personal space, consent, and self-expression in a way young readers can easily understand.

When Noah feels uncomfortable but doesn't know why, his friend Mia helps him discover something powerful: it's okay to say no-and it's just as important to respect others when they do.

Through simple language and relatable moments, this story helps children:

  • Understand personal space and boundaries
  • Build confidence to say no and yes
  • Develop empathy and respect for others
  • Strengthen early social and emotional skills
